凌峰创科服务平台

电脑BIOS究竟是什么?

电脑BIOS,全称Basic Input/Output System,即基本输入输出系统,是固化在计算机主板上一块ROM芯片中的底层软件程序,它是计算机启动时最先运行的代码,负责在操作系统加载前初始化和检测硬件设备,并为操作系统提供硬件控制接口,BIOS的本质是硬件与软件之间的“桥梁”,承担着系统自检、硬件初始化、引导操作系统等核心任务,确保计算机能够从关机状态顺利启动并进入可操作状态。

电脑BIOS究竟是什么?-图1
(图片来源网络,侵删)

从功能层面来看,BIOS的工作流程可以分为几个关键阶段,当用户按下电源按钮后,CPU会自动执行BIOS芯片中的预设代码,首先进行加电自检(POST),即检测CPU、内存、显卡、硬盘、键盘等核心硬件是否正常工作,如果硬件存在故障,BIOS会通过蜂鸣器或错误代码提示用户;如果自检通过,BIOS会根据预设的启动顺序(如硬盘、U盘、光驱等)查找引导记录,并将控制权移交给操作系统,随后进入操作系统的加载阶段,BIOS还提供硬件设置界面(通常通过特定按键如Del、F2进入),允许用户调整系统时间、启动顺序、硬件工作模式(如SATA模式切换)等参数,甚至支持超频、电压调节等高级功能,满足不同用户的需求。

从技术特性角度分析,BIOS具有以下几个重要特点,它是“固化”在ROM芯片中的,意味着断电后程序不会丢失,确保了基础功能的稳定性,BIOS采用汇编语言编写,直接与硬件交互,响应速度快且效率高,传统的BIOS采用16位实模式运行,受限于2MB的寻址空间,因此在支持大容量内存和现代硬件方面逐渐暴露出局限性,为此,UEFI(Unified Extensible Firmware Interface)应运而生,作为BIOS的替代方案,UEFI采用32位或64位保护模式,支持更大的寻址空间、更快的启动速度、图形化界面以及更好的安全性(如安全启动功能),尽管如此,由于传统BIOS的兼容性和普及性,许多计算机仍保留BIOS作为基础固件,或提供BIOS与UEFI的双模式切换。

从硬件交互的角度来看,BIOS通过中断调用(INT 0x10、INT 0x13等)为操作系统提供硬件服务,INT 0x10用于显卡控制,实现文本或图形显示;INT 0x13用于硬盘读写操作,在早期计算机中,操作系统需要直接调用这些中断来管理硬件,而现代操作系统则通过驱动程序间接与硬件通信,BIOS的底层作用逐渐弱化,但在系统启动阶段仍不可或缺,BIOS还负责电源管理(如ACPI规范的实现),控制系统的休眠、唤醒等状态,确保硬件与操作系统的协同工作。

从用户应用场景来看,BIOS设置界面是普通用户与底层固件交互的主要途径,当需要重装系统时,用户可能需要通过BIOS调整启动顺序,优先从U盘启动;当电脑出现硬件兼容性问题时,可能需要恢复BIOS默认设置;对于游戏玩家或硬件发烧友,BIOS的超频功能可以提升CPU或显卡的性能,需要注意的是,错误的BIOS设置可能导致系统无法启动,因此修改BIOS参数需谨慎,建议在了解相关功能后操作。

电脑BIOS究竟是什么?-图2
(图片来源网络,侵删)

以下表格总结了BIOS的主要功能模块及其作用:

功能模块 作用说明
加电自检(POST) 检测CPU、内存、硬盘等硬件是否正常,故障时发出提示。
硬件初始化 初始化显卡、键盘、存储设备等硬件,使其进入工作状态。
引导加载 按照预设顺序查找操作系统引导记录,并将控制权移交给操作系统。
中断服务 提供硬件控制的中断程序,供操作系统调用。
电源管理 支持ACPI规范,实现系统休眠、唤醒等电源状态管理。
用户设置界面 允许用户调整启动顺序、系统时间、硬件参数等,并提供高级功能(如超频)。

随着技术的发展,BIOS逐渐向UEFI演进,但BIOS作为计算机启动的“第一道工序”,其核心地位并未改变,无论是传统BIOS还是现代UEFI,它们都是计算机系统中不可或缺的基础组件,确保了硬件与软件之间的无缝衔接。

相关问答FAQs

Q1:如何进入BIOS设置界面?
A1:进入BIOS设置界面的方法因计算机品牌和主板型号而异,常见的方法是在开机启动时反复按下特定按键,如Del、F2、F10、F12或Esc,部分品牌电脑可能需要使用组合键(如Fn+F2),当屏幕出现主板品牌LOGO时快速按下对应按键即可进入,若无法进入,可尝试重启时关闭“快速启动”功能(通过Windows系统设置),或查阅主板说明书确认具体按键。

电脑BIOS究竟是什么?-图3
(图片来源网络,侵删)

Q2:BIOS和UEFI有什么区别?
A2:BIOS和UEFI都是固件,但存在显著差异,BIOS采用16位实模式,寻址能力有限(最大2MB),而UEFI采用32/64位保护模式,支持更大内存和更快的启动速度,UEFI提供图形化界面和鼠标支持,操作更友好,且支持安全启动(防止恶意软件加载),UEFI的模块化设计便于扩展,而BIOS功能相对固化,BIOS兼容性更好,尤其适用于老旧硬件,因此许多主板仍提供BIOS/UEFI双模式切换。

分享:
扫描分享到社交APP
上一篇
下一篇